How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 46226?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
46226 Studio Apartments | $904 | $725 | $1,654 |
46226 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,073 | $649 | $2,062 |
46226 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,306 | $899 | $2,123 |
46226 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,603 | $1,300 | $1,879 |
46226 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,823 | $1,529 | $2,000 |
